Kinds Of Back Doors to Consider
Back doors been available in various designs and products, each offering its unique benefits. Property owners need to think about the following options:
1. Fiberglass Doors
- Pros: High energy performance, resistant to warping and dents.
- Cons: Can be more expensive than other products.
2. Wooden Doors
- Pros: Classic visual appeal and outstanding insulation.
- Cons: Requires routine maintenance and may warp in time.
3. Steel Doors
- Pros: High security and toughness.
- Cons: Can be susceptible to rust without appropriate care.
4. Sliding Glass Doors
- Pros: Great for natural light and ease of gain access to.
- Cons: Less energy-efficient and may not provide the exact same level of security.
5. French Doors
- Pros: Stylish and versatile; available in various materials.
- Cons: May use up more space when opened.
The Installation Process: What to Expect
Comprehending the installation procedure can assist property owners feel more ready and notified. Normally, the procedure involves:
- Site Assessment: Professional installers will evaluate the installation area for any particular obstacles.
- Door Selection: Based on the assessment, installers will assist in selecting the ideal door.
- Preparation: This includes eliminating the old door and preparing the frame.
- Installation: The new door is set up, ensuring it is level and protect.
- Ending up Touches: Trim work and sealing versus drafts will be finished.
